WebApr 5, 2024 · 3.5: Chained Conditionals. Sometimes there are more than two possibilities and we need more than two branches. One way to express a computation like that is a chained conditional: elif is an abbreviation of "else if." Again, exactly one branch will be executed. Python provides an alternative way to write nested selection such as the one shown in the previous section. This is sometimes referred to as a chained conditional. if x < y: print("x is less than y") elif x > y: print("x is greater than y") else: print("x ...

WebIn classical logic, a hypothetical syllogism is a valid argument form, a syllogism with a conditional statement for one or both of its premises. There are four possible forms of hypothetical syllogisms, two of which are valid, while two of which are invalid.
